I'm back with another of the fabulous new release from Stamping Bella..  this is 'Bubble Chicks'!  I decided to have them floating free on their bubbles - so I fussy cut the chicks and the bubbles - shaped them with an embossing tool, then adhered them onto acetate for the front of the card..  with some stencilled clouds and diecut cloud borders.  I love the effect it created.. don't you?



Card Info
Image and Sentiment - Stamping Bella Bubble Chicks (available 30 June)
Die - Lawn Fawn Puffy Cloud Border
Colouring - Copics
Chicks - Y00/06/21/38 YR23/27
Bubbles - B60/63
Clouds and Sky - Distress Ink Broken China sponged over stencil
Acetate
